The world of flight simulation has been abuzz with excitement in anticipation of the latest iteration of Microsoft Flight Simulator, a game that promises to revolutionize the genre with its stunning visuals, realistic flight models, and unparalleled immersion. As of the latest updates, the release date for MS Flight Simulator was set for August 18, 2020, for PC, marking a significant return of the series after a long hiatus. This release was followed by versions for other platforms, including the Xbox Series X/S on July 27, 2021, further expanding its reach to a broader audience.

Leading up to its release, MS Flight Simulator generated considerable buzz within the gaming and aviation communities due to its ambitious goals. The game boasts a comprehensive overhaul of its predecessors’ features, including a dynamic weather system, realistic air traffic control, and an impressive array of aircraft, each meticulously detailed and modeled after their real-world counterparts. The simulator also utilizes real-world weather data and satellite imagery to create a highly realistic and immersive flying experience. This level of detail and commitment to realism has been a hallmark of the series and a major point of anticipation among fans and newcomers alike.

Technical Specifications and System Requirements

Given the game’s emphasis on graphical fidelity and realism, the system requirements for running MS Flight Simulator smoothly are understandably high. Players will need a robust computer setup, including a high-performance CPU, ample RAM, and a powerful graphics card, to fully appreciate the game’s visuals and performance. Microsoft provided detailed system requirements to help potential buyers assess their hardware’s compatibility, ensuring that players could prepare their systems in advance for the best possible experience.

ComponentMinimum RequirementRecommended Requirement
Operating SystemWindows 10Windows 10 (64-bit)
ProcessorIntel Core i5-4460 or AMD Ryzen 3 1200Intel Core i7-9800X or AMD Ryzen 9 5900X
Memory8 GB RAM16 GB RAM
GraphicsNVIDIA GeForce GTX 770 or AMD Radeon RX 570NVIDIA GeForce RTX 3080 or AMD Radeon RX 6800 XT
Storage150 GB available spaceSSD with 150 GB available space

Following its release, MS Flight Simulator received widespread critical acclaim for its graphics, realism, and overall simulation quality. Reviewers praised the game’s ability to cater to both casual players looking for a fun flying experience and hardcore simulation enthusiasts seeking a realistic and challenging flight model. Post-release, the game has seen several updates, adding new features, aircraft, and improvements to the game’s performance and stability, further enhancing the player experience.
